PART IX (Chapter 9)

Rika knew better than to be so off guard with her wandering habits, but this was a hard time for her. Though she was beating herself up about not being able to recognize how girlish she was being to think that Auzhane liked her, she was beating herself up even more now about how silly and stupid she was being over this one lion. He wasn't even my mate to begin with, so why am I treating it like this big betrayl?, she didn't have any idea as to why she was feeling the way she did after the primary knowledge that was also very well endowed with the facts. But she couldn't face them...she wouldn't face them...there was really no other way to feel than how she was right now.

The lioness continued to walk with her eyes to the ground, but those blue eyes of hers were not so quick to catch that the lush green was turning into dry wasteland, and the area around her was no longer that of the Pridelands. As she steadily walked without any notice to her change in surrounding, her mind was becoming more disturbed. There was a little voice telling her "go back, go back! This isn't safe!" but going back meant she would have to face Auzhane again, and she wasn't willing to do so. No matter where she was, it was better than feeling sick to her stomach at the very thought of him. Rika's heart started to pump when she imagined Tayri and Auzhane in their holds together and smiling, turning around to face her with a look on his face of utter enjoyment to have her as his and Tayri merely smirking at Rika's loss being her gain. Auzhane's words would shoot across her blank mind: "I like Tayri, not you", he would tell her. "Don't tell me that. I just don't want to believe that I'm going to lose again" she growled. She had now come to a stop in her pace, only keeping her head at a limited level so she was still relaxed enough for her mind to ache.

But her ears were still alert, and with those ebony ears, there was a change in her surrounding. Now picking her head up to look around her, she realized that now there was a reason that she was feeling so rushed and afraid: she had made it to the Outlands without even realizing it. Good going Rika, she mentally abused herself before she reared up on her back legs to head back to the Pridelands where she would be a lot safer despite being so overwhelmed with emotions about being there in the first place. But like the fool she was being, the lioness paused when she heard a crack around her. Followed by a few low growls, Rika started slowly turning her head to meet the dark shadows of, no doubt, some hungry and murderous lions. The Outlanders, being well known for their lack in nutrition, made up for it with their reputations of being the cruelest prides alive. These two looked no different. Out of the darkness, there appeared a male and female, but in no way did they even look like they could be mates since they looked too closely related. The male stood a lot taller than the female who was the same height as Rika, and he sported a light pelt with intensely dark mane with eyes of emeralds. The female, was two shades of cold brown but had the most beautiful seafoam green eyes. They were of course, the typical Outlander builds.

The male started to chuckle which brought Rika to revert into attack mode with a snarl escaping her lips, brows furrowed, and claws unhatched from her toes. There was really no point in being so defensive as she knew that it wouldn't scare of a scrimmage of two against one, but she was far too proud to back down and just give in the towel. "Looks like we have a Pridelander, mother" spoke the male. So they were related just as she had thought. They started to circle just as vultures would their pray, but they were no scavengers so much as cold-hearted killers. Since the female didn't seem to pose too much of a threat to Rika's body, she kept her eyes on the male who looked like he could easily rip into an elephant on his own and still have enough energy to get himself an antelope. "Come to mingle with those beneath you?" Rika's eyes shifted like her shoulders over to the female who was right behind Rika with no means of letting her escape. They were probably so low on the food chain they would eat lion meat. Though Rika couldn't deny she was scared and she had her heart screaming to her ears that she needed to get out there quickly, she was hoping with every fiber of her being that the Outlanders hadn't caught any sound to her fear of the two before and behind her. Was she supposed to answer him? Well, she didn't feel like it, but if it could possibly save her...

When she lifted her head up lightly he seemed to ease up on her to let her speak freely, "wasn't paying much attention to where I was going".

"If we weren't paying attention and passed over to the Pridelands, we would have easily been killed without having anything to say" spoke the female, looking from Rika to her son, who was shifting his body to pounce. But he probably didn't even see that Rika had noticed. She was even more alert than she was to begin with now that she could see the male getting ready to make his move and the female behind her being at a disadvantage to her sight so there was more focus vocally on what was behind her. The orange lioness kept her body arched and crouched though in case there was the urgent need for a getaway which was apparent that it was going to be needed. Without any other words to say...LEAP!! The male lunged forward with a snarl and roar, but Rika being too quick on her face, broke to the side and started to run as fast as she could (which wasn't as fast as she would have liked), but adrenaline was keeping her going by the point she heard the two Outlanders hollering behind her and sure enough when Rika glanced back, there they were hot on her trail. Why did this have to be happening to her?!

Rika knew that if she didn't keep going there would be no chance for her to ever go back to her pride. And though she wasn't favoring her home right now, that was no reason for her to leave so many of her friends and family behind merely because of these two idiot lions thinking they could get her. The more logical thing would have been for her to keep running as they hadn't caught her yet, but Rika had to be a fool and turn her body fully so she was going back at the lions. The female looked surprised to see Rika round herself back to herself and son, as she demonstrated with her movements to the side to avoid getting bowled over and instead watched as the orange prey tackled over the male. With a few loud roars, Rika lunged her teeth into the male's neck and tore some of the mane of his away from the neck so there was no longer much of a shield for him to keep his throat safe, but seeing as how Rika didn't have a mane to protect her from impact, when the Outlander swiped her across the larynx but not enough for it to be fatal. Luckily for the lioness, she had jumped back before he got too much of a good hit in and she assumed her position to attack once more, taking in her long breaths until she waited for something to happen. She was better when it came to there being moves made by others before herself, so she could only hope this male was going to do so-- or the female would.

But there was an interruption when a roar from beside Rika and behind the lioness, they all turned their heads before seeing a male Rika knew too well. "Get away from her" Auzhane's hazels were cold and deathly as he made his way to stand in front of Rika, who was now looking at him with a what-are-you-doing expression while her head was cocked back and one paw above the ground.

"Oh yeah? Make me" the male grinned while his mother made her way over to his side. But it was soon proven that Auzhane's fighting words would turn into words of protection with back up, as lions in the shadows and two human figures made their ways out to reveal who they were. Rika's eyes scanned over the fighting field before she identified the obvious figures of Montsho and Odion, as well as Reth and Duna coming in from the distance to outnumber the Outlanders.

"You heard him", Reth growled before getting to his best friend's side, "back off". Reth at first glance was more of a threat to the Outlander male than Auzhane was, seeing as how Reth was larger and older than Auzhane with a darker pallet to him as opposed to Auzhane's light toned body. Rika was scared enough as it was now for her friends, and hardly even thought about having her own skin rippled clean off even when she felt the sting in her throat from the wound. Once Reth had proven himself a force to be messed with, the lion turned his head to look at his best friend only to see on her light colored throat that there was a contrast of red from blood. "You're hurt" he announced. Instantly, Auzhane was looking to his side to see that what Reth spoke of was correct.

"Oh, am I?" Rika nervously laughed, not used to having this much attention on her-- including the eyes out the Outlanders who dealt the blow in the first place. But not like Rika didn't have anything to show for the battle herself as there was a large chunk of the male's mane from his neck. It was still red from the irritation of being ripped clean off. "I didn't notice" she lied. While her eyes tried to avoid Reth's, she caught the sights of Duna who was looking from her to the Outlander and then his expression changed lightly. With Odion and Montsho next to him for support in making sure there was nothing that would happen to the old warrior, Duna eyed the young male.

"Zayar is your name, isn't it?" Everyone looked over to the two of them.

The supposed Zayar eyed Duna with his intense green eyes, "why do you care, old man Duna?"

PART X (Chapter 10)

With no time to react, there was a flash in front of Rika's face before she realized Duna had lunged himself at the Outlander male with a loud and mighty roar. She was lost for words at the sudden change in confrontation, remembering it once being her and the Zayar guy and now it was her older uncle and him. Though Rika wasn't the only one who saw the bad effects of this scene in her eyes, as Reth had made his way over to break the two up knowing full well that he wouldn't take much damage from those whom he was larger than. With the fight severed between the two, Reth took his position in front of the old man of theirs in the little group they had formed to come and make sure their lioness pride mate was not in any harm thanks to the numbers. After a few short growls, Duna opened his mouth "you're that boy...that boy who killed his pride". Rika's head perked and she looked over to Zayar, watching nothing of his change when Duna accused him. Was it true then? His mother didn't seem to be making any objections to the old male's comment, so there must have been only truth in it. It boggled her mind how there were lions like that and at the same time, scared her.

With the silence between the whole group against the two, Duna's face scrunched up even more and he growled lower in his throat. "Seize him" ordered the leader, as he turned his back to walk away. It was obviously not to Zayar's liking at the young male bounded forwards to Duna's turned back, but interrupted by being tackled to the ground by Reth's body allowing Duna to avoid any kind of injuries from the failed surprise attack. Odion and Montsho crouched down to make sure the male didn't try anything, but also blocked Zayar's mother from getting to her son to aid him in regaining his posture on his fours. She roared to get to her son, but the human boys wouldn't allow her any closer than what she had gotten to so far.

Though Rika wasn't favoring the Outlanders before her, she found this kind of meaningless rebuttle just cruel. She rounded Auzhane's body to get to her best friend who looked down at her without a moment of hesitation. "Reth, stop this" she said above a whisper, not wanting to complicate her breathing that was already in more pain than she would have predicted would come from such a tiny blow.

"I can't Rika; Duna's orders" he replied solemnly, pushing his paw down on the restless Outlander's back causing a grunt. Rika hadn't gotten quite a good look at the male before now. She was starting to notice the tiny details. He had a pale dark mane with washed up tan fur, but as well had arm tuft, tufts on his chin, and coloring up to his mid-legs. His claws weren't drawn however...odd.

She looked back up at Reth with a furrowed facial expression, "you don't have to do everything Duna says" she replied with a slight growl in her voice. This was so like him; he would always be so committed to his future job and making sure everyone knew that he was doing his work well-- even his best friend. Rika hadn't noticed that the female was looking at her. By the time Zayar had realized it was pointless to resist and just lay there under the domination of Reth's body, the dark male was looking down at Rika with both compassion and determined eyes.

"You don't understand--" he was cut off when Rika's blues rolled and she stepped away from him with a snort. He would have went after her in this kind of mood she was in, but with the quick flicks of her tail from side to side, the lioness was signaling the obvious displeasure in Reth's constant faith to work above doing what was ultimately was better for those around him and himself. He could only let out an audible groan and ease up from the male to allow him to rise and start following silently. Without hesitation, Zayar looked behind him to see if his mother was following and sure enough there she was next to her son.

While Rika walked forward with her brows shadowing over her eyes, and her neck relaxed closer to the ground than a happier lioness would have been positioned she let out small growls with every several steps she took, trying her best to calm down and get her mind off of the temper that was loudly screaming through her ears. She was mad...but was there really a reason for her to be? Her thoughts were interrupted though when she felt her form being watched with the moves she made being observed, to which she turned her head to see both the males behind her looking at her. She would have expected Reth to be since he knew he was in trouble, but she predicted Zayar was watching because he was plotting his revenge against her for getting him into this bind. Who was she kidding? Zayar was the one who came after her, so she couldn't care less about how he was feeling towards her.

-----

The little group of lions and lionesses were quite through the journey there, but by the time they were in the Pridelands and close to the den of the Naborhi pride, there was some more commotion from Zayar. He tried to bolt but Reth silenced his rebellious actions as any teenager would try to exchange with an adult like Reth. All Rika did was watch his attempts at keeping free and only admire what she could never do; to go back to those terrible lands willingly was something she only saw a crazy lion doing, but then again she wasn't one to judge so quickly after what she had experienced this day.

The light was starting to subtract to the dark and dreary night stormy skies of Africa, leaving only little time for the animals to get the shelter unless they wanted to have a nice shower. It was still the case with Zayar watching Rika the whole way through and she was starting to get annoyed. But maybe that was just what this troublesome lion wanted. He wanted to get a rise out of the orange lioness that walked before and merely was trying to play with her head. Even so, it was slowly starting to become too much for Rika to hold inside her and so she finally whirled herself around to face the Outlander, "what's your problem?"

"Excuse me?"

"You've been staring at me the whole time we have been traveling. If you have something to say to me, then say it already!" Roared Rika, pinning her ears back much to Zayar's pleasure.

"Someone's full of herself" he replied with a sarcastic voice and a smug smirk to complete it. Rika had the instinct to slap it right off his annoying face but she was beaten to the punch when Reth clamped his mouth down on the muzzle of the light male younger, but not so much smaller than him to silence the rogue. She was surprised that Reth had acted so quickly, but he was probably trying to get back on his best friend's good side as she would think so after how he was treating the situations like these as he knew it drove her up the wall. When he was finished his alpha act of teaching Zayar how things worked in this region of the Pridelands, the male smirked down at Rika, "your boyfriend must be getting touchy over me looking at his lady".

"I'm not his mate!" Rika screamed and roared at the same time, stomping her foot down and narrowing her eyes up at the cheeky Outlander who just didn't know how to keep his mouth shut for the best of his health. But it looked far too amusing for him to stop at this point until there was a roar heard from Duna and he eyed the small group.

"Enough", he kept walking, "Tendai will be waiting for us".

Once Rika remembered the reason that the Outlanders were here, she grew her own smirk and looked over at Zayar. "You're gonna get it when Tendai is finished with you" she spoke with such a light-hearted tone that it even surprised Reth of how the lioness was acting. All he did was watch Rika take herself away from the presence of the Outlander duo and behind the old uncle of hers to make their way to the den for final judgement.

PART XI (Chapter 11)

"Duna? What is the meaning of this?" Tendai questioned his close friend sister pride leader, rising up to his paws to meet the same height as the old man before him. Zuri lifted her head up to look at the scene before her and all she could gather was that there was a duo of lions that didn't come from around here in her territory and she grew worried that there was something she didn't want to hear coming up. Tendai waited for Duna to explain himself to which the dark and pale old man leaned in to whisper to the Naborhi leader about what had happened, leaving the others only to wonder what exactly was being said and how Tendai would take it. They knew that Tendai knew who Zayar was though when Duna's face scrunched up and deathly glares were shot at the light Outlander male, as the two further discussed what was going on. While the others remained quiet, Rika watched before turning her head to see Reth slowly walk over to her with his neck low and strides long and gold eyes glazed over with worry about his best friend being mad at him. Rika however, didn't seem to care as she only side stepped from him and sat down next to Odion. Finally, there was no room for words from Reth as Tendai made himself vocally known, "so you're Zayar".

All Zayar did was raise the right side of his mouth up to show dislike for how his name was being said before he directed his breath upwards to sway the bangs that blocked his right eye out of the way. His green eyes certainly were something, even Rika had to admit. "Yeah".

Tendai turned his head to look down to the older female at the alleged killer's side, "and you must be Aber". So there was history on Zayar's mother too then. When her name was called, the lioness flicked her black dipped ears and stared over at Tendai with the seafoam colored eyes that didn't even seem to match the intensity as her son's. They didn't look as closely related as one would think; they were so differently colored that the only way that Zayar could have come out that way was if the father was light colored and the genes were stronger than Aber's. Aber was a rustic brown pelted lioness with a light but burnt caramel colored muzzle, chest, and underbelly. She had the same thing going for her with her paws as her son did where they weren't just colored toes but colored up until her mid-leg. Her tuft was the same color as Zayar's mane, so it was known where he got his developing mane.

She was scarily quiet about the whole thing-- she wasn't even dragged here and yet she came so willingly with her son. Were they close? It seemed that way because of how she was treating the situation, and it was eye-opening for Rika. She wasn't sure that it was the same for those around her though...especially when Tendai looked back at his partner and then over at the Outlanders. Duna opened his mouth, "you will not be allowed to go free again. We don't know what can happen if we let you on your way back to the Outlands and how many lives are going to be sacrificed in your way" his words were chilling to even Rika, as she swayed her head over to look at the sentenced Outlanders. She didn't understand how Duna felt like he had the ultimate word in what was going to happen when he was on Naborhi land, but she was guessing he had the option of saying it because her king was far too nice to say anything like that.

Aber's face didn't fall, nor did Zayar's-- they seemed to find strength in each other. Rika hoped that Duna wouldn't go any further with the sentence and separate them since they at least deserved that much. And although she didn't feel anything for Zayar, Rika was in a questioning mood for the lioness who hadn't spoken much ever since she met with the pride. "Uncle, don't they have any rights?"

"They are Outlanders. Any kind of rights they could ever think about having would be too high above them" he answered.

Rika didn't approve of how her uncle was acting with them and it showed in her face, "that's not fair! Just because they are born into a--"

"Rika" a female's voice cut through her starting up rampage, silencing her instantly when she identified the voice as none other than the wordless mother who was smiling softly at the younger lioness, "don't fret". How was that something for the one who should have been freaking out to say to the one who she barely even knew? Aber was indeed a different lioness than Rika first thought. But it just proved that once again, there was more to someone than just a glance of the eye. Though with her son...not so much. Aber looked up to the males in front of her, past Reth and Auzhane, past the humans and straight to Duna's eyes, "all I ask of you is that you keep me and my son together" it was a simple request that any reasonable lion would have agreed to, wouldn't it? It would appear that Duna was not one of them, as he snorted out and smirked.

"You dare ask of me what you do not deserve?" It was times like these where Duna's power hungry side reared its ugly head that she was disapproving of having him near her, but Rika had really no say in the matter. The orange lioness was hoping so badly that Tendai would come up with something to say to talk his friend down, but the golden leader of hers was silent and merely watched the interactions between each other. When she looked back at Duna the look in his eye had changed and he was glancing over at the dark adult who was best known as the second aid, "Reth, how about we let you decide these lions' fate".

Reth sucked in his breath and looked instantly over to his best friend. He was expecting he to be looking back at him but instead she avoided contact with him-- even with her body posture-- and let his decision be up to him. It was probably not the best thing for Reth to be deciding for the fate of these two when he knew how well that he and Rika were annoyed by just the male, but the silence in the air was something to signal a possible change in his thinking thanks to the treatment he was getting from the lioness. Rika just waited for something to be said but held no breath for the answer being predictable as always. "Less space taken up by this troublesome race of lions, the better; keep them together". Rika opened her eyes and looked over at the male, facing his higher ups with no emotion on his face, but in his eyes it was apparent that he wanted so badly to have made another choice. But what was done was done and by the looks of Aber, she was delighted that Reth decided to be the good guy.

Thank you Reth, mentally Rika whispered while she let a breath heave from her chest.

Now all that was left to be for the final judgement from the males. Tendai and Duna continued to converse with each other about what was going to be the fate of these two when finally a conclusion was made and the eye contact was directed at the lions and lionesses besides the Outlanders. This time Tendai would speak, "you will be escorted to where you shall stay until either seen fit that you are free to leave or--"

"They have no chance of leaving" Duna cut off his friend, which Tendai even found harsh from his face.

Rika scrunched her face, "Duna, this isn't fair!" She was about to advance to her uncle, but the twins made themselves known to her once again and held her back. They obviously didn't want her to get into trouble and so they positioned themselves in front of her and holding onto her stomach and back. She growled in frustration that everyone seemed to be against her (for the most part, at least), "you have no right to be treating them like this!"

"What I do for the well being of the lions in the Pridelands and anywhere else is my business Rika. You're too young to understand".

"Or you're too old to get it" she countered, and the better half of her knew she was going to get it later on. She knew better than to speak to anyone like that no matter how close they were, but there was something about this situation that seemed too unfair for the punishment.

"They attacked you and you're defending them" he restated, but Rika continued to fight.

"I wasn't killed, so why are we making such a big deal out of nothing--" the young lioness resisted and tried her best to keep herself level with what she was trying to communicate but there wasn't such success, especially when Reth came to her side and looked down at her with a don't-screw-it-up-anymore expression and the glint in his eyes showed he wanted her to keep quiet from here on in. But could Rika do that? It was unknown even to her.

Everyone was quiet for the time being while Rika struggled with herself and the hold of the humans, but eventually she was worn down and ceased to movement temptation. Though Reth was close to her and it was to her disliking at this moment, there was nothing she could do that wouldn't draw any more attention to what she needed off of her. Tendai eyed the lioness before looking at the Outlanders, "that will be all" he turned back to Zuri, who wasn't proving to be as much help as there was to be needed when it came to the ultimate decision in Rika's opinion. Once the topic had faded away, Rika broke free from the hold and visions of all around her, breaking past the Outlanders and away from the crowd.

PART XII

Why did she blame everyone else for the drama in her life when she was part of the problem? Rika kept pondering to herself as she quickly strut through the Pridelands at a pretty swift pace whilst thinking to herself. She dare not say it out loud in fear that someone would openly agree with her and she wasn't in the mood to have more than just herself fighting a war within her. It couldn't stop the thinking though. It seemed like with every stride she jolted through her limbs, her mind raced faster than normal. I ran off to the Outlands, I got Zayar and his mother in this mess..., she talked down to herself mentally, eventually slowing herself down with the feeling pulling at her heart strings. Rika wasn't usually one to think these kinds of things about her situations, but now she was opening up her mind through the experiences that were affecting more than just herself. She was more than accountable and the worst part was that she couldn't just shake it off like she usually did and worry about it later. Luckily for her though no one came after her.

"Rika" And that's where she was wrong. The orange lioness perked her head up lightly and looked behind her. Through the dark painted grass thanks to the night sky was only shifting slightly and making noise to make up for the lack of movement, she could identify the smell too well. She was only hopeful that the male who was approaching her wasn't coming to see if she was alright-- he was the last lion she wanted to see right now. But none the less, he grumbled to himself when he was slowed down by the long grasses of the region when he saw that Rika got back on the move when she knew it was him. "I just wanna know if you're okay" he finally revealed his mission for coming after her. Was he trying to kiss up to her or something?

"Auzhane, leave before I say something I don't want to say" replied Rika still on the move and trying to distance herself even more from the male. She really just wanted to run back to him and fall into his arms like she knew he would no doubt do for her, but the pride in her heart and attitude wasn't willing to take that kind of defeat. Nor did she want that kind of hit to it once again-- not twice in one day. But of course was the young male going to leave her alone? Of course not. He was too determined for her liking most of the time. Even when the two of them were children and getting to know each other, it rubbed Rika the wrong way sometimes when Auzhane didn't know when to back off. Or maybe he did and he just chose to be ignorant of boundaries and obvious body language signals that he could get a few swift kicks to him.

"At least you'll say something to me. I don't want you to stop talking to me--" he stopped when the lioness whirled herself around and glared up at him. With her jaw dropped and ears flat against her head, she made a pretty clear picture that there was nothing she was too pleased with him about. But then she thought about the whole situation with him again. He wasn't doing anything wrong...he was just doing what he wanted, since he wasn't mated with anyone yet. Of course it would be Tayri...she was stunning, after all. But the fact that she didn't see it coming was probably what was getting her the most riled up. She eased up on her pose and turned away from him. The male took that as the OK to walk over to her and make himself known as apologetic, placing his head against her cheek. He was warm compared to her, not to mention he was a lot lighter in color as compared to her pelt. Daring as she was, she glanced over to his orbs to catch them looking into hers. A trance was set upon them in the night sky, glowing brightly with each other while her blue eyes danced with his hazels. Rika's eyes glanced away from his as she thought about how odd it would be to see two lions acting in such a way with each other by any other animal passing by in the night. But her eyes were blocked once again when Auzhane came into view. "Or looking at anything else other than me".

But that was her last straw. How was it that she found the easiest ways of making herself upset over the cutest things he said? It had to have been a talent since any other female would have probably been taken in by him and went along with it. But the stubborn attitude and paranoid nature of this lioness was unmatched. "Just stop it" she mumbled, moving past him. Turning her head and looking back at him not only realizing how light he made the night, she grimaced at what she was about to tell him, "why don't you just go and use those pretty words on Tayri?"

Cocking his brow and head back was a signal that he was either confused, shocked, or just knew that this was coming from her all along. "Tayri? Why would I do that?"

"You like her, Auzhane! I'm not stupid" she replied. It didn't help that this male was keeping her in suspense and making fun of her at the same time with a smirk on his lips. How obnoxious could he be?! Rika's pride was starting to get to her voice and through her eyes, fighting back to the best of her ability to the tears that were trying to seep through her hues. The dark would have aided her in making sure no one saw the tears but of course she had to sniff it back up in order to draw unwanted attention to herself.

Before she could even start to walk away fully she could feel Auzhane limit her space with the body of himself getting right in front of her to stop her once more. It was a game of large cat and large mouse with these two, Rika walking away from him and leaving him unsatisfied with something every time, and him of course coming right after her. "Is that what you think?" Rika lifted her head up and looked at him. "I was telling her that I was happy for her and her new mate" he smiled down at her and shifted his body closer to her, "and it's not me". But that wasn't good enough for Rika as she drew her head back viciously quick and away from him she turned again.

"You're a liar".

"How am I a liar?"

"Just who do you think you're kidding? I've known you for a long time now, and I know you like her more than you would any other lioness" Rika furrowed her brows and scrunched her mouth to the side. It was kind of cute, and Auzhane would have told her at that point if she wasn't so upset. She opened her mouth unable to look away from his confused eyes, "and yet here you stand still looking at me like you're unaware of how much I can see straight through you". Auzhane just stared at her, the confusion in his eyes gone and instead replaced with anger and hurt.

He shook his head slowly, his mane flopping from side to side with every movement of his neck and his bangs trickling down to cover his eyes. "If you saw straight through me, then how come you're still here?" That was a good question. Such a good question that not even Rika could reply to with something that would remotely sound intelligent or even a good comparative answer. There weren't many cases where this lioness was left without anything to say or a quick remark, but this was one case where Auzhane had been brought to the silence of speechlessness. He sighed, "I don't know what I'm supposed to say to you, Rika. You're so unapproachable sometimes-- not even Reth or Jasira can get close to you".

The lioness gained a few thoughts in her head from what he had said to her but she figured it would be best to keep her mouth shut. She felt too guarded under his watchful eye, and knew that if she revealed anything about how she was feeling towards him and the way she was being approached by him at this moment was proving to be a tummy-twisting, and heart racing moment. Maybe this was her moment? Tell him how she really felt about him. How she couldn't see anyone else when he was around; why she felt so hostile when they were talking about Tayri; how she hated the constant butterflies flying around inside of her when she looked him in the eyes; or even what her favorite things about him were. All of it was starting to pass her by when Auzhane's defeated features left her sight at his turned back and made his way back to the den.

PART XIII

"Rika" was all she heard numerous times, at different volumes each time it was called out. What was going on? As Rika opened her eyes, there was nothing in focus from her tired vision except for the long slim blades of grass covering her eyes from most of the sun and the bodies of two male lions coming towards her. This couldn't have been a dream. She blinked her eyes a few times before sharp colors of the lions shot through the blurred morning that woke her, clearly forming to Reth and his partner, Buziba. Buziba was one of the other males from the Naborhi pride, but he wasn't around the other males a lot of the time except for when he was patrolling the lands with Reth and the rest of the time was with his mate, Adeola. As the lioness lifted herself up but still barely to stand on her two front legs and made herself more known to the two patrollers. When Reth slowed down close to her limp body, Buziba followed suit. He didn't know Rika very well, nor did he want to risk making her less comfortable with his presence. "Thank Mufasa, we found you" he whispered, closing his eyes and swallowing.

"What?" Rika blinked before realizing that it was early morning. That must have meant she had fallen asleep out here, and she was lucky enough to not have had anyone come after her. But then again, it was pretty well known around the lands already that the lion Zayar and his mother were captured by her pride, so no one would dare try anything from now on. Rika was then brought back to the thought of being as mad as she was about the whole situation thus bringing her out here to exercise her temper off, and then Auzhane had to come out and see if she was alright. Thus here she was-- a emotional mess even at the break of the morning. "Oh," she grumbled and shook her head, "yeah, right". When Rika moved her hind legs to attempt and lift up her entire body, she ended up just defeating herself back to the ground with a thump.

Reth leaned his head down to hers, their eyes meeting in different set moods of gazes, "what were you doing out here?" But when Reth closed his mouth at the finish of his question and Rika's face started to scrunch up, he could tell he had opened his mouth too much and got her upset over something all over again. Though he knew nothing of what she was so torn up over, he was kicking himself mentally for it anyways. Reth had never seen Rika like this; she was tattered and couldn't lift herself off the ground. How much physical and emotional pain could she have been in? Never had he thought that the once so vibrant and upbeat cub he knew just a short while ago (and still lived inside of this young adult female) would ever end up like this at the start of the morning. She didn't shed tears, but she looked so close to it. "What happened?"

She second-guessed herself when she knew that Reth would merely take his frustrations out on Auzhane for something she caused. He was too fatherly like that...but something about the situation was leading her into a false sense of security. "Auzhane...he--"

The male bolted himself from the docile and listening position he was in and started to trot, "I'll kill that--"

"Reth" Buziba's voice cut through his short-lived rage when the male was brought back to reality. The reality that his best friend needed someone with her rather than taking out the anger of both the head patrol and orange lioness of the Naborhi pride on a single male. He had this funny little way of acting so aggressive when it came to her feelings. Reth's vision came back to the weakened lioness before him before he looked over to see Buziba walking on back to the den. Either he was going to patrol for them both, or he was going to see back to Adeola.

After watching the male pass through, Reth curved his sights back to his best friend. "Oh Rika..." he whispered, walking back over to her. He soothed his tongue across her forehead to clean off some of the dust and dirt from her fur before settling himself over by her side. The two just lay there for a while, and only after she figured out that he wasn't moving from her side was when she lifted her neck up to touch her head to his. Reth could only respond in the best way he knew how: touch his head back to hers and wrap his paw around her. He took in her pain and tears to his pelt and did only his best to eliminate the lonesomeness she was feeling. Looking back on what he had seen of Rika's life, there had been a lot of loved ones leave her and she hadn't let anything out until now...what could he do but be there for her until the end? When there was no more heavy breathing to signal the chance of tears, he eased it off her side and looked to her face. "Feeling better?"

Rika nodded with the best smile she could muster up, "yeah. Thanks, Reth" she smiled up at him before bending herself up and getting to her fours. The ground where they had laid was molded to their bodies but the grass would just come up and be ready for another few lions to lay in it. As the morning was already starting, the sun was peeking over the mountains a little more than it was last time Reth had looked, and once he got back to his own fours he looked down at Rika who was squinting her eyes thanks to the bright rays. The male chuckled a little and moved his body so the head of his, made to look a lot larger than it was, was blocking her vision of the ball of light overhead of them. It brought a smile to her face once again reminded that Reth was looking out for her.

"Go home. Vasha's been worried all night" Reth informed her, Rika thinking about her mother. There would be no doubt that her mother would get her for this and it made Rika a little hesitant to go back to the den if all she was going to face from her mother was a few screams. Just the thought of what might be said was enough to draw Rika's ears back and crouch her shoulders, almost as if Vasha was standing right in front of her and bellowing. "Or," he took the chance to give her a way out, "you can help the others out at the den".

"I'll do that" she answered quickly. From the sight of the Naborhi den to Reth's glowing eyes that matched the golden brightness of the African sun, Rika brought herself closer to him and nuzzled her way under his chin. "Thanks Reth" she repeated before she sped out from under him, but he was quick enough to smooth her back fur out with his large paw and watch her run off. From what she was now compared to a few minutes ago, it was hard to believe she was almost breaking down to tears. But if he knew her as well as he did, he knew that she was only hiding what she was feeling to avoid having to talk to a full extent over it. He also knew that it wasn't just the issue with Auzhane that was getting her down, but he wasn't going to push her into telling him anything without her being totally ready. With a sigh and heavy neck shake to gather the wind in his strands of dark crimson mane, he walked on with a light expression on his face to finish up the task at paw.

By 'others', Rika was assuming that Reth meant the usual gang of Kiki, Jember, Malaika, and Sy. They had grown up together so it was only natural that Rika would be more comfortable around them as they were her age. Sure enough when she came down to a slower pace from her long cantering strides, the bodies of the four came into view. It was unusual for Jasira not to be there, but she wasn't thinking too much of it. "What are you guys doing?" They were in front of the cave where the Outlanders were being held, and there was a dead antelope right in front of them which could only mean they were hunting together for the duo to be able to eat since they had no way of being let out.

Jember trotted over to Rika and hid behind her, "Rika, help us!" She whined, making Rika turn her head to look down at the female behind her and then the three females and one male in front of her.

"We have to give them the food, but neither one of us wants to go in and--"

"Risk dying?" They nodded when she finished the sentence for the four of them. Rika had to admit that with a reputation that Zayar had, there was no doubt that it would be a little intimidating to go in and make sure he didn't kill them as well. "Why don't you all go in together? Safety in numbers, y'know" she was of course quoting her mother, which brought her ears back down to submissive kitten rather than dominant lioness.

"Or...you could go in" Malaika cheekily suggested. She was one of Tendai's kids, so she would go easy on the little 'Angel'.

"Oh come on!" Rika exclaimed. But the other didn't seem too much against it. Not even Sy, who was so busy spouting his manliness, was willing to take one for the team and show off just how much of a man he was under that developing mane of his. But he wasn't speaking up for even the show of being recognized as a tough lion, so it would only be Rika who seemed to have the courage to do it. No matter what though, she would never let them know that she was unsure of going in there-- she didn't know what they were going to pull, nor did she have any idea who would come in to make sure she was still alive or help her to stay that way. "You all are pathetic" she growled at them. With those words of love dripping from her mouth with her cubhood friends, the lioness sunk her teeth into the meat that was still fresh that the blood was warm, and started to drag it in. The enterance was open enough for her to slide through and fit the kill in as well, so she had barely any trouble. Once the light from the sun had stopped hitting the ground before her and stole the warmth of her pelt, she knew she was stepping into the same kind of territory as the Outlands-- unknown, uncertain, and unkind.

When she didn't hear any movement in the cave aside from the antelope's body being dragged across the rock ground and her own grunting when she had a harder time to get it further into the cave, she started to get a little alarmed. Finally, she dropped the prey with a thud echoing all around her ears thanks to the solid cave walls. This did look like a prison...though it was tall and hollow, it was dark and barely any light could shine through leaving only blackness to inhabit this place aside from the lions that were kept inside. She remembered when she was a cub that all her friends and her would try to come in for their secret play dates when they were supposed to be doing other things like learning how to hunt or taking naps. When they were found out, they were told if they step into that cave again, a large lion would eat them up...now she was actually starting to believe it despite her better judgement. "Can I help you?" A rough male voice scared the speed out of her legs when she jumped back and let out a small squeal of surprise escape her lips. Rika tried to soothe her breathing out but she was stuck in what seemed like a jagged pattern of breaths when she realized it was only Zayar and his sarcastic and yet chilling way of existing. "Hey ma', we have lunch" she called out past Rika's orange body to the deeper shadows.

Sure enough, out walked the shielded lioness of rustic browns with a small smile on her face. "Oh, how nice". Rika couldn't tell if that was sarcastic or if it was genuine happiness in Aber's voice. Most likely though, it was sarcasm since there was nothing very nice about being stuck in this kind of cave with no permission to even go out and get your own food-- they must have felt pretty useless in this rock barrier. Although the voice of Aber was course and low in a feminine tone, she relieved it from her chords when she glanced over Rika. "Thank you for bringing this to us Rika" she smiled.

"Oh don't thank me, it was..." she was about to give the credit to her scaredy-cat friends but she smiled back, "you're welcome".

Zayar ripped a chunk off the neck of the dead antelope before looking over at Rika again, "tell your little friends outside that I don't bute," he swallowed, "much" it was loud enough that time for them to hear outside of the cave. Rika was sure she even heard the sound of pawprints galloping away at the very sound of Zayar's threat, combined with his smooth voice.

"Right. Well, I'll see you later I guess" she didn't want to interrupt them and their feast so she started to walk away and out. Though she knew that they still couldn't be trusted no matter how nice Aber seemed, so she kept her form agile and aware with every step she took with ears flicking from side to side to act as her radar for hearing what was going on around them.

"Fat chance" Zayar replied with his mouth full. How ill mannered, but she didn't put it past him so she looked back at Aber if there was any kind of explanation for what her son was remarking at. She didn't speak as Zayar took her thunder, "unless you're planning on sneaking in for 'play dates', you're not going to see us for a long time". Rika, though she couldn't say she wasn't pleased by his statement, was still left confused and so she turned to Aber for some more information that she would hopefully provide.

The mother relieved herself from the kill and taste of the fresh meat to appeal to Rika's confusion, "we're not going to be eating for an entire month, thanks to Duna's rampage". At the very mention of her loss of eating for the entire month, Aber was reminded by the smell of the meat in front of her that it would be her last meal for a while depending on how well she could survive and she sank her teeth back into the carcass. It looked like this had been their best meal for a long time...so no doubt they were used to starving by now.

"That's insane! You can't go without food for an entire month--"

"And you care, why?" Zayar interrupted her equal-rights-for-all thinking out loud but soon copied his mother to get as much meat as he could without taking too much away from Aber's fill. They were keeping sides of the antelope-- Zayar got the top and part of the stomach while Aber ate the rest of the stomach with anything else she could take off the legs. "We were the ones who tried to kill you after all" at the very mention of kill, added with Zayar's history racing through Rika's head, and the blood on his muzzle for added effect, Rika's legs started to tremble and it brought her back to the thought of how she was so pumped with adrenaline as well as fear pulsing faster than her blood in her veins. "And any point, we could try it again--"

"Zayar, enough" Aber finally cut her son off, but by then it was too late and Rika had already started her way out of the cave. Aber let out a clear sigh before Rika burst her way through the cave's exit that acted as the entering way. While she ran past the others who weren't too far, they gave her looks and she ignored the pain in her arm from how hard she slammed through some of the rocks that chipped away at her powerful and sturdy legs. She wasn't so much scared right at that moment, but she was more defensive about how she could have looked so weak in front of the Outlanders. Her father would have been ashamed of her at that moment more than he would have when she cared for the humans that were already on his hit list.
